Elastic Stack
Turn your data into solutions
Elastic Stack is an open source information and event management solution that focuses on centralized collection, processing, analysis, and storage.
The focus here is not only on classic log management, but also in the areas of IT security (audit, SIEM and threat intelligence) and anomaly detection.

Elasticsearch
The Open Source Enterprise search server
Elasticsearch is a distributed search and analytics server, which represents the core of the Elastic Stack. The communication between Elasticsearch and the service consumer is almost exclusively based on JSON via REST interface. This has the advantage that even smaller read and write operations can be tested and developed using CURL, without having to resort to a heavy-weight API.

Logstash
Flexible Log- and Eventmanagement
Logstash is an open source log management solution that specializes in channeling, filtering and distribution of log and event information. It supports a large number of input and output formats and thus integrates into almost any IT environment.
In short, Logstash is the open source solution for managing and analyzing log information and the tool of choice to address the increasing volume of information in an auditable manner. Logstash has a variety of input, filtering and output plug-ins. Thus all events and log messages available in your network can be received, processed and forwarded.

Kibana
Your look in the Elastic Stack
Kibana visualizes and analyzes the data stored in Elasticsearch. Sophisticated filtering option allows the construction of dashboards for all data stored in Elasticsearch. Working with Kibana is the real reward for the effort invested in collecting the log and event information in advance. The access to all stored information is very fast and no deeper knowledge of a query language like SQL is necessary. Of course understanding the underlying intersections of the queried data is an advantage in order to get to the goal quickly, but even without it, visual viewing of the data is simply fun.
Beats
Collect, analyze and send
Beats is the platform for building lightweight data collectors for a wide variety of data types.
There are different Beats with a multitude of possibilities for reading in data, from enriching or processing data in advance by processors, through a multitude of modules with prefabricated processing chains for direct submission in Elasticsearch, to ready-made dashboards for a wide variety of products. In addition, there is the possibility of not only sending data to Elasticsearch and Logstash, because the absolute plus is the possibility of enriching the data with additional information in the form of document fields and tags while reading it in before sending it.
Beats not only convince with their integrations, but also with their very small footprint on the system.
Like every member of the Elastic Stack toolbox, Beats are a standard tool for processing information and events of all kinds, codecs and sources. So it is almost impossible to get around tBeats when collecting information with the Elastic Stack or related tools.
